RedMagic touts its 8S Pro as the most "evolved" Android gaming smartphone on the global market due to its "True Full AMOLED Screen" experience driven by the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2's Leading Version. However, its immediate successor the 9 Pro could be even better adapted thanks to an upgrade to the upcoming 8 Gen 3, according to a new leak.
